Description
A black-and-white archival print of two protest marchers on a march through West Oakland. They are facing to viewer's left. Individual at left has mouth open to sing or speak. Individual at right holds a large poster depicting Angela Davis in mid-speech. On back at top left in pencil is [1972 - Oakland]; at center is [Stephen Shames / 2/10].
